Sprawl • Sprawl is when a person moves or lives

in a neighborhood where they need a car to get where they need to go they cant walk or take a bus.

• Things that aren’t good about sprawl are :

• Lack of parks and farm land • More people have to drive • People have to depend on cars• People have to drive a longer way• There is lots more Pollution • More energy is wasted • Public Health Concern is at a higher

rate

The Advantage of Compact Buildings

Compact buildings have the advantage because they can fit more people into one community. When you have more people in the community, the people bring in more money and the community can afford more schools and places to play and relax.
